What is the Spraying System in a Film Coating Machine?
The spraying system in a film coating machine is designed to apply a thin, uniform layer of coating material onto the surface of tablets, capsules, or other products. This coating can serve multiple purposes, such as improving the appearance of the product, masking unpleasant tastes, protecting the product from environmental factors, and controlling the release of active ingredients.
The spraying system typically consists of several key components:
- Nozzles: These are the devices that actually spray the coating material. They come in different types and designs, each with its own advantages and applications. For example, two - fluid nozzles use compressed air to atomize the coating solution, creating a fine mist that can be evenly distributed over the product surface.
- Pumps: Pumps are responsible for delivering the coating material from the storage tank to the nozzles at a consistent pressure and flow rate. There are different types of pumps available, such as peristaltic pumps and diaphragm pumps, which are selected based on the viscosity of the coating material and the required flow rate.
- Coating Material Tank: This is where the coating solution is stored. It is usually equipped with a stirring mechanism to ensure that the coating material remains homogeneous and well - mixed during the spraying process.
- Air Supply System: In the case of two - fluid nozzles, an air supply system is required to provide the compressed air needed for atomization. The air pressure and flow rate need to be carefully controlled to achieve the desired atomization effect.
How Does the Spraying System Work?
The working process of the spraying system in a film coating machine can be divided into several steps:
- Preparation: First, the coating material is prepared by dissolving or suspending the coating agents in a suitable solvent. The prepared coating solution is then transferred to the coating material tank. The spraying system is also set up, including installing the appropriate nozzles, connecting the pumps and air supply lines, and adjusting the operating parameters such as pressure, flow rate, and spraying angle.
- Product Loading: The tablets, capsules, or other products to be coated are loaded into the coating pan of the film coating machine. The coating pan rotates during the coating process, ensuring that all products are evenly exposed to the spraying area.
- Spraying Process:
- The pump starts to deliver the coating material from the tank to the nozzles. At the same time, the air supply system provides compressed air to the nozzles (for two - fluid nozzles).
- The coating material is atomized by the nozzles into fine droplets. These droplets are then sprayed onto the surface of the rotating products in the coating pan.
- As the products rotate, they continuously pass through the spraying area, receiving a uniform layer of coating material. The rotation of the coating pan also helps to spread the coating evenly over the product surface and prevent the formation of uneven patches.
- Drying: After the coating material is applied, hot air is introduced into the coating pan to dry the coating layer. The drying process is crucial for ensuring the quality of the coating. If the coating is not dried properly, it may stick together, resulting in product agglomeration and uneven coating thickness.
- Monitoring and Adjustment: Throughout the spraying process, the operating parameters of the spraying system, such as pressure, flow rate, and spraying angle, need to be continuously monitored. Any deviations from the set values can affect the quality of the coating, so adjustments may be required to ensure consistent and high - quality coating results.
Importance of a Well - Designed Spraying System
A well - designed spraying system is essential for achieving high - quality coating results. Here are some reasons:
- Uniform Coating Thickness: A proper spraying system can ensure that the coating material is evenly distributed over the product surface, resulting in a uniform coating thickness. This is important for maintaining the appearance and performance of the coated products.
- Efficient Coating Process: An efficient spraying system can reduce the coating time and improve the production efficiency. By optimizing the atomization effect and spraying pattern, more coating material can be applied in a shorter time without sacrificing the quality of the coating.
- Reduced Waste: A well - designed spraying system can minimize the waste of coating material. By accurately controlling the flow rate and spraying angle, the coating material can be applied precisely to the product surface, reducing over - spraying and waste.
